~ Sunset by the River ~

Burnt-orange orb settles on the horizon in the west,
Ball glowing brightly as the day now comes to rest,
Salmon clouds are painted falsely on the baby-blue,
Moments only passing between the colours changing hue.

Crunching pathways snake with the river in between,
Tandem fluid motion through the rolling banks of green,
Crooked fingers on ancient gums reach grotesquely to the sky,
Day's end pierced with raucous screech as one hundred Cockies fly.

Burnt ruby-red has filled the west as the orb now disappears,
Trunks grand with age reflect the sun as they have for countless years,
No witnesses left that saw their birth, now majestically they stand,
Silhouetted giants in regal bark stand proudly on the land.

Creeping fingers crawl their way across the darkening ground,
Charcoal blanket of the night falls without a sound,
Day dissolves into the night whilst it's memory drifts away,
Tomorrow's hope is promised in the final fading rays.
